Description

We are hiring Payroll Specialists (Senior and Intermediate) to support the administration of federal payroll operations for employees under various hiring mechanisms. Personnel utilizes automated payroll and personnel systems to execute routine and complex payroll functions in accordance with federal laws, regulations, and Agency policies. The role performs accurate and timely payroll processing while providing responsive customer service in a high-volume, time-sensitive environment.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Manage multiple processes such as the bi-weekly payroll process, including time and attendance, leave audits, payroll adjustments, allotments, pay differentials, lump-sum payments, state tax resolution, and liaise with the National Finance Center (NFC).
  • Review and execute retirement-related payroll actions, including retirement deductions, allotments, and coordination of retirement and survivor benefit applications.
  • Perform complex payroll disbursement activities, including prior service costing actions based on determinations from HCTM, recalculation of payroll deductions associated with retirement code changes, and processing payroll components of retirement and survivor benefit forms (e.g., DS-765, DS-2896, DS-3100).
  • Research, analyze, and resolve payroll discrepancies, including suspense items, manual salary payments, adjustment reports, and system-generated errors.
  • Resolve payroll issues related to incentive programs, separation benefits, tax withholding, direct deposit, benefit premium contributions, bills of collection and refunds, and paid leave accruals.
  • Maintain and reconcile payroll records and reports, including retirement-related data for employees, ensuring accurate posting of payroll and retirement transactions.
  • Apply working knowledge of federal payroll policies and procedures, NFC directives, OMB guidance, the Code of Federal Regulations (CFR), the CFO Act, and the Debt Collection Improvement Act, when executing payroll actions.
  • Utilize federal payroll systems, NFC and associated tools such as PowerTerm, SPPS, EPIC, and GovTA (or equivalent USG time and attendance system), to process, research, and correct payroll transactions.
  • Analyze payroll data to identify inconsistencies, research root causes, and apply established procedures to support accurate resolution of payroll issues.
  • Respond to employee and Agency payroll inquiries and provide professional customer service through the Agency’s payroll ServiceNow ticketing system.
  • Perform payroll reporting, documentation, and record retention in compliance with federal requirements and internal controls.
  • Perform duties independently in a high-volume, time-sensitive environment while managing multiple tasks and deadlines.
  • Follow established procedures and internal controls while maintaining confidentiality of payroll and personnel data.
